The US Defense Department released a second batch of previously classified unidentified anomalous phenomena files, including a 116-page dossier on 209 sightings near Sandia, New Mexico, and a total of 222 files, with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th saying the documents have long fueled speculation and President Donald Trump ordering the earlier disclosures, while experts say the initial batch added new videos but offered no conclusive evidence of alien technology or life, and the release follows a long-running process since the late 1970s about how much to share.
